Westerly winds to bring scattered showers today



KATHMANDU: The influence of westerly winds is bringing mostly cloudy conditions to Nepal’s hilly regions today, with scattered light rain and snowfall likely in some areas. Lower hills and the Terai are expected to remain partly cloudy, while isolated showers may occur in a few places, according to the Department of Hydrology and Meteorology.

There is a possibility of light to moderate rain and snowfall in some hilly areas of Gandaki, Lumbini, Karnali, and Sudurpaschim provinces, and in one or two places in the hilly regions of other provinces. Meanwhile, light rain is expected in one or two places in the Terai areas of Lumbini and Sudurpaschim provinces.

Tonight, the hilly areas of Bagmati, Gandaki, and Lumbini provinces will remain generally cloudy, while the rest of the country is likely to be partly cloudy.

Moderate rain and snowfall are expected in some hilly and mountainous areas of Gandaki, Lumbini, Karnali, and Sudurpaschim provinces, and in isolated locations in other hilly areas.
